什麼是 Python 中的自我:真實世界的例子
什麼是 Python 中的自我:真實世界的例子
如果您是在線零售商或高頻銷售業務,那麼了解您的客戶群(例如他們是新客戶還是現有客戶)是您可以使用 LuckyTemplates 中的高級分析實現的真正高質量的洞察力。您可以在本博客底部觀看本教程的完整視頻。
您需要深入研究這種類型的分析,因為您需要評估您的大部分銷售額是否歸因於對您公司全新的人,或者您是否正在為客戶增加一致的價值並且他們會回頭購買更多.
在 LuckyTemplates 中實現這一點並不容易。DAX 公式可能需要一些時間才能讓您理解,但從分析的角度來看它非常強大。一旦你知道自己在做什麼,你就可以有效地獲得和實施的見解是非常不可思議的。
在這篇博文中,我將介紹這兩個公式 - 您需要計算客戶是否是新客戶的公式,以及如何從中得出有多少人已經是客戶或之前已經購買過框架。
目錄
計算新客戶的銷售額
在這篇文章中,我想展示如何計算來自新客戶的銷售額。您可以在許多場景中使用此技術,尤其是當您是一家零售公司並在線銷售大量商品時。您可能想要分析您的銷售額,並想了解其中有多少來自新客戶。您還想動態選擇任何時間範圍,然後剖析我們實際銷售給新客戶的總銷售額中有多少。
這種技術也可以與產品相關。假設您發送了一種新產品,並且您想要計算出有多少現有客戶購買了該產品,而有多少是您的全新客戶。
我將介紹如何使用 LuckyTemplates 中的高級分析來創建它,但首先,讓我們看一下最終的可視化效果。我們在頂部有按日期劃分的總銷售額,旁邊有年份切片器,它提供了來自新客戶的銷售額的動態視圖。中間的圖表每天提供新客戶,而底部的圖表顯示月份和年份。
創建日期表
我將向您展示如何在您的數據模型之上使用 DAX 創建它的技術。我將設置一個包含日期和總銷售額列的表格,我們可以在其中查看每一天的總銷售額。第二步是引入年份切片器,這樣我們就可以在年份之間跳轉。
新客戶銷售
現在我們需要編寫一個 DAX 公式來說明總銷售額中有多少來自新客戶。我將創建一個新度量並將其稱為新客戶銷售。如果這個公式不能立即理解,請不要擔心——我建議先嘗試一下,然後慢慢理解。這個公式有點複雜,所以我將使用更容易理解的變量。
我將創建一個名為 Customers 的變量,然後將我的客戶 ID 表放入該變量中。
然後我轉到一個新行並鍵入RETURN,這是您在使用變量時需要使用的語法。我們將開始擴展我們的邏輯,因此我們將使用CALCULATE 函數來計算總銷售額。我們仍在計算總銷售額,但這次我們使用不同的上下文。這是一個相當複雜的邏輯,但如果您能理解這一點,那麼您就可以很好地理解 DAX 實際為此計算做了什麼。
我們跳到另一行並使用FILTER 函數。在這個過濾器中,我將把 Customers 作為我的變量,它會說我需要對每個客戶進行評估,並評估該客戶之前是否購買過。
編寫完公式後,我將把度量拖到表中以查看它實際計算的內容。這將需要一段時間,因為這裡正在進行大量內部計算或內存計算。現在,如果我們稍微重新排列一下並將表格格式化為美元,這就是它的樣子。
您現在可以看到我們有總銷售額和新客戶銷售額。您還可以看到,當我單擊 Year 切片器中的任何時間範圍選擇時,New Customer Sales 列會隨之更改。
我在這裡做的第一件事是客戶變量,它只是一個客戶 ID 表。
制定邏輯
要得出公式的第二部分,我們需要識別初始上下文。對於每個特定的行,Customers 變量進入並找到在特定日期購買的每個客戶。對於這些客戶中的每一個,它將遍歷 Dates 表以查明該客戶是否存在並且之前是否購買過。
如果他們已經購買,那麼它將等於大於 0,並且基本上會抵消。但如果他們還沒有購買,那麼此邏輯將返回 TRUE,並且該客戶將保留在上下文中。
如果他們在當前上下文中的任何前一天購買過,則將評估當天購買商品的每位客戶。這正是這個邏輯在這裡所做的。
現有客戶銷售
這就是我們用來返還新客戶銷售額的公式。您甚至可以更進一步,考慮如何計算現有客戶的銷售額。您可以輕鬆地從這里分支出來,因為基本上您所要做的就是從總銷售額中扣除新客戶銷售額。
然後我們將老客戶銷售拖到我們的表中。
可視化數據
最後一步是將此表轉換為可視化效果,它將為您提供新老客戶隨時間的分佈情況。
你可以保持這種動態,這樣你就可以實際利用數據模型,看看任何一年誰是新客戶,誰回頭購買更多。您很快就會看到如何以多種不同的方式應用它。
結論
這種技術非常實用,您可以跳轉到任何時間範圍並根據您可能進行的營銷推廣活動進行分析,有多少人進行了購買,這些銷售中有多少來自現有客戶與新客戶,以及什麼您的促銷活動對整體銷售的長期影響是什麼?
所以正如你所看到的,這是一些非常高質量的東西。這真是 LuckyTemplates 中高級分析的驚人用途。嘗試並很好地學習這一點,它將使您能夠在 LuckyTemplates 中開發一些真正引人注目的報告。
什麼是 Python 中的自我:真實世界的例子
您將學習如何在 R 中保存和加載 .rds 文件中的對象。本博客還將介紹如何將對像從 R 導入 LuckyTemplates。
在此 DAX 編碼語言教程中,了解如何使用 GENERATE 函數以及如何動態更改度量標題。
本教程將介紹如何使用多線程動態可視化技術從報告中的動態數據可視化中創建見解。
在本文中,我將貫穿過濾器上下文。篩選上下文是任何 LuckyTemplates 用戶最初應該了解的主要主題之一。
我想展示 LuckyTemplates Apps 在線服務如何幫助管理從各種來源生成的不同報告和見解。
了解如何在 LuckyTemplates 中使用度量分支和組合 DAX 公式等技術計算利潤率變化。
本教程將討論數據緩存物化的想法,以及它們如何影響 DAX 在提供結果時的性能。
如果直到現在你還在使用 Excel,那麼現在是開始使用 LuckyTemplates 來滿足你的業務報告需求的最佳時機。
什麼是 LuckyTemplates 網關?所有你必須知道的